Olympic medalists in women's ski cross

Olympic medalists in women's ski cross

CYPRESS MOUNTAIN, Canada - (From L) Hedda Berntsen of Norway, Ashleigh McIvor of Canada and Marion Josserand of France celebrate after winning silver, gold and bronze, respectively, in the women's freestyle ski cross, a new Winter Olympic sport, at Cypress Mountain, West Vancouver on Feb. 23, 2010.

Matt, McIvor win ski cross golds at freestyle worlds

Matt, McIvor win ski cross golds at freestyle worlds

INAWASHIRO, Japan - Austria's Andreas Matt (L) leaps ahead of his rivals during the men's ski cross final on the first day of the freestyle world championships in Inawashiro, Fukushima Prefecture on March 2. Matt won gold in the race, his first world title.
